Specialty insurer and reinsurer IQUW Bermuda has announced the appointment of Tristram Prior as Head of Professional Lines & Cyber Insurance, where he will lead the launch of its Directors’ & Officers’ (D&O), Financial Institutions (FI) and Cyber insurance products in Bermuda.

He will report to James Mitchell, who was appointed as IQUW Bermuda’s Chief Underwriting Officer in October 2025, responsible for leading all reinsurance underwriting.
Prior has spent almost five years at IQUW, serving as Lead Underwriter Financial Institutions – Professional Lines since April 2023.
The product expansion in Bermuda reflects a growing demand for sophisticated risk solutions across Professional Lines, Cyber, and Property markets, amid evolving regulatory environments, digital transformation, and heightened risk complexity.
With the new products, IQUW aims to provide clients and brokers with enhanced access to underwriting expertise and data-led risk solutions across key international markets.
This announcement follows IQUW Re Bermuda’s reinsurance product expansion into Mortgage, Credit, and Cyber business in September 2025.
